How should teams build and verify a top Viral Marketing platforms shortlist without treating popularity as proof?
Top Viral Marketing platforms are not one universal ranking. A defensible top shortlist is specific to the users, customer journey, market, maturity, budget, governance and evidence threshold. Set eligibility gates, normalize candidate facts, audit claims, compare shortlisted platforms through end-to-end pilots with representative users, data, governance, integrations and capacity tests, and record trade-offs in the platform decision shortlist. The process should help growth strategist, community lead and brand safety owner evaluate sharing mechanics, participant quality and downstream value without rewarding manipulation, support qualified referrals; retained referred users; authentic advocacy, interpret share rate; invite acceptance; secondary reach; referred activation and loop step; incentive; cohort; channel; content object, and protect spam; incentive abuse; privacy; negative sentiment; low retention. Popularity can generate candidates, but it cannot prove fit or guarantee traffic, rankings, leads, sales or revenue.

A 10-step top Viral Marketing platform verification workflow
Define top in context
Write the Viral Marketing use case, users, market, horizon, constraints and non-negotiable safeguards.
Set eligibility gates
Define the minimum capability, evidence, governance and continuity required before scoring.
Build a broad candidate pool
Use multiple source types and record sponsorships, dates and discovery bias.
Normalize candidate facts
Compare current scope, pricing, service, volume, users and support on the same denominator.
Audit material claims
Convert important Viral Marketing claims into testable evidence questions and mark uncertainty.
Create the contextual shortlist
Apply disqualifiers and weights transparently rather than copying a public ranking.
Run common validation tasks
Test representative work, data, approvals, outputs, exports and failure recovery.
Score risk-adjusted fit
Balance usefulness with effort, cost, customer harm, lock-in and continuity risk.
Record the decision narrative
Document why the selected platform fits, remaining trade-offs and accepted risk.
Set review and exit triggers
Assign an owner, monitoring, renewal, fallback and conditions for replacement.

Four situations the top Viral Marketing shortlist must handle
Suite breadth hides weak core workflow
Score the actual Viral Marketing journey rather than module count.
Platform pilot succeeds at small scale
Run capacity and governance tests before broader dependency.
Higher price has lower operating effort
Compare total economics rather than subscription alone.
Roadmap change weakens fit
Reopen the shortlist and use portability safeguards.
